#600866 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#600866 is composed of 37.6% red, 3.1% green and 40%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 5.9% cyan, 92.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 60% black. It has a hue angle of 296.2 degrees, a saturation of 85.5% and a lightness of 21.6%. #600866 color hex could be obtained by blending #c010cc with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#660066.

● #600866 color description : Very dark magenta.
#600866 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#600866 has RGB values of R:96, G:8, B:102 and CMYK values of C:0.06, M:0.92, Y:0, K:0.6. Its decimal value is 6293606.

Shades and Tints of #600866
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a010b is the darkest color, while #fef8f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#600866
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#373737 is the less saturated color, while #64046a is the most saturated one.
